Start by introducing your pet to their travel crate well before the journey. Add their favorite toy or a cozy blanket inside so they associate the crate with comfort, not fear. A few short practice sessions will help them feel more relaxed when it’s time to go.
Make sure all travel documents are up to date and neatly organized — this includes vaccination certificates, health checks, microchip details, and import/export permits if required. A pre-travel vet visit is always a smart idea, not just for official clearance but to confirm your pet is fit, healthy, and ready to fly.
On the travel day, avoid feeding your pet a heavy meal right before departure, as it can cause discomfort or motion sickness. Offer a light meal a few hours beforehand and ensure they stay well-hydrated.
Always keep an ID tag on your pet’s collar and clearly label the travel crate with your contact details, feeding instructions, and destination address. It’s a small detail that offers big peace of mind.
Pack a small Fly My Pet travel kit with essentials like a leash, dry food, medication (if needed), wet wipes, and a familiar item — maybe their favorite toy or a scarf with your scent. These comforting touches can make a world of difference.
If your pet tends to get anxious, talk to your vet about natural calming aids or pheromone sprays. Keeping their routine as normal as possible, using a gentle voice, and staying calm yourself helps your pet feel secure throughout the journey.
